New to xp and have ?? regarding disk defrag.
WHY does it take 4-5x more time to run defrag on this xp system compared to
my 98's?
I run defrag 1x a week on all system. The 98's take 10-15 minutes or so. The
shortest time the xp has taken is 50 with most times running well over an
hour.
All three have 40gig HD, the older 98's are ~75% full while the xp is only
~25%.
On the 98's. I can turn off "check disk for errors" which, if it's on will
cause them to take forever but don't know if the xp run disk scan or not.
